Antonio León‐Justel is a scholar working on Surgery,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Antonio León‐Justel has authored 49 papers receiving a total of 513 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 15 papers in Surgery, 12 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 7 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Antonio León‐Justel's work include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(7 papers),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(6 papers) and Adrenal Hormones and Disorders (6 papers). Antonio León‐Justel is often cited by papers focused on Lipoproteins and Cardiovascular Health (7 papers), Pituitary Gland Disorders and Treatments (6 papers) and Adrenal Hormones and Disorders (6 papers). Antonio León‐Justel collaborates with scholars based in Spain, United States and Austria. Antonio León‐Justel's co-authors include Juan M. Guerrero, Ángel Vilches‐Arenas, J.J. Egea-Guerrero, Elena Gordillo-Escobar, J. Revuelto‐Rey, F. Murillo‐Cabezas, Antonio Carrillo‐Vico, J.M. Domínguez-Roldán, Ana Rodríguez-Rodríguez and Miguel Ángel Gómez‐Bravo and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ism and Frontiers in Immunology.
